Instead of a camera though, would it be possible to replace them with lapel sound recorderss or something, which log voices and actions like so this,

[Common] Grey McGrey hisses, "chelp antag killing me"
Grey McGrey hisses, "chelp antag killing me"
Antag has slashed Grey McGrey!!
Antag yells, "get rekt!!"

becomes

Grey McGrey hisses, "chelp antag killing me"
Grey McGrey hisses, "chelp antag killing me"
Unknown has slashed Unknown!!
Antag yells, "get rekt!!"


So voices are logged with their names but actions aren't logged with names. The recorder might be only able to record say fifty lines or so, maybe more lines via RnD, maybe RnD can even upgrade the recorder to record names for actions. The recorder will automatically send complete logs to a server in telecomms or maybe a second server in the brig. The recorders themselves might use a power cell or whatever so they can't be used constantly.
